Hong Kong authorities object as Australia, UK grant asylum to 2 activists
Hong Kong authorities have lambasted the “harbouring of criminals by countries” as Australia and the United Kingdom granted asylum and residency status respectively to a pair of opposition activists wanted for national security offences.
